Types of Sink Faucets
Compression Faucets
Compression faucets are one of the oldest faucet types, characterized by their simple mechanism. They consist of two handles that control hot and cold water separately. When the handles are turned, a rubber washer compresses against a valve seat, regulating the water flow. This design makes compression faucets a popular choice for those seeking straightforward installations.
Key Characteristic: Compression faucets are known for their traditional design and easy accessibility for repairs.
Benefits: They often require less complex parts, making it simpler for homeowners to replace a worn washer.
Disadvantage: However, they may require more frequent maintenance as the washers tend to wear out quicker than other mechanisms.
Cartridge Faucets
Cartridge faucets utilize a cartridge to control the water flow and temperature. Users can adjust the temperature by moving a single lever or turning dual handles. This faucet type is favored for its smooth operation and modern aesthetic.
Key Characteristic: They are known for versatility, available in single or dual-handle formats.
Benefits: Cartridge faucets are easier to operate, and many models come with a ceramic disc cartridge that can reduce mineral buildup.
Disadvantage: While cartridges can last longer, when they do fail, they often require complete replacement rather than simple repairs.
Ball Faucets
Ball faucets are recognized for their unique design that uses a ball mechanism to control water flow. These faucets typically have a single handle atop a rounded body, allowing for easy manipulation.
Key Characteristic: The integration of temperature and flow control into one handle is a standout feature.
Benefits: This setup simplifies operation, particularly in busy kitchens.
Disadvantage: However, their complexity can lead to more potential failure points compared to simpler faucet designs.
Disk Faucets
Disk faucets operate using a cartridge that contains two ceramic discs. This design allows for precise temperature and flow control by simply moving the handle.
Key Characteristic: They are very reliable and often leak-free due to the sturdy construction of ceramic discs.
Benefits: Their durability often translates to a longer lifespan.
Disadvantage: The initial cost can be higher, which could deter homeowners on a budget.
Basic Components of a Faucet
Handle
The handle is a pivotal component of any faucet. It provides the user control over the water flow and temperature.
Key Characteristic: Most faucets feature either single-handle or dual-handle designs.
Benefits: A single handle simplifies operation, while dual handles offer more precise temperature control.
Disadvantage: Handles can occasionally become loose or stripped, demanding replacement or repair.
Spout
The spout is where the water flows out from. It determines how far the water extends into the sink, impacting usability.
Key Characteristic: Spouts come in various heights and angles, which can enhance functionality based on the sink design.
Benefits: A higher spout can accommodate large pots or dishes.
Disadvantage: Depending on the design, some spouts may experience leaks if the seals deteriorate.
Valve
The valve regulates water flow within the faucet. Different types of faucets utilize various valve mechanisms.
Key Characteristic: This component can significantly influence how easy the faucet is to operate.
Benefits: A well-functioning valve ensures consistent water flow without leaks.
Disadvantage: If damaged, replacing a valve may involve disassembling the faucet entirely.
Aerator
Aerators are small devices fitted at the end of the spout. They mix air with water, creating a more uniform flow.


Key Characteristic: They help to reduce water consumption while maintaining pressure.
Benefits: Aerators can decrease water bills and minimize splatter.
Disadvantage: They can become clogged with mineral deposits, necessitating periodic cleaning or replacement.

Leaking Faucet
Causes of Leakage
A leaking faucet is more than just a nuisance; it can indicate a deeper issue. The primary cause of leakage often stems from damaged washers, O-rings, or seals. As these components wear out, they no longer provide a tight seal, resulting in water dripping or flowing continuously. Ironically, even a small leak can lead to significant water wastage over time.
This article emphasizes recognizing these factors early. Timely identification not only prevents further deterioration of the faucet but also prevents water waste, which can lead to high utility bills. Key characteristics to note are the age of the faucet and the frequency of usage. A well-used faucet may show wear faster than others, making it essential to inspect periodically.
Signs of a Leaky Faucet
The signs of a leaky faucet are apparent and include persistent dripping, water stains on the sink or countertop, or a buildup of moisture underneath the sink. Dripping Faucet
Types of Drips
When discussing dripping faucets, it is essential to classify the types of drips involved. They can vary from steady drips to sporadic ones. Each type can signify different underlying issues, thus determining the correct approach for repairs. Continuous drips suggest significant wear, while occasional drips might indicate a minor problem that could be resolved easily.
Overall, understanding the type of drip will guide homeowners in choosing the right repair method while preventing future leakages and conserving water.
Impact on Water Bill
A dripping faucet's impact on water bills is substantial and often underestimated. A single drip every second can waste approximately 3,000 gallons a year. This escalating waste may lead to increased costs, so neglecting the problem can have financial repercussions. Addressing dripping faucets immediately can lead to significant savings in water bills over time.

Essential Tools
Adjustable Wrench
The adjustable wrench is a versatile tool that is fundamental in plumbing tasks. It allows one to grip and turn nuts and bolts of varying sizes without the need for multiple wrenches. Its adjustable jaw makes it a popular choice in home repair because it can fit different fittings. A key characteristic of the adjustable wrench is its ability to provide a strong grip on plumbing fixtures. It is particularly beneficial for loosening and tightening fittings securely, ensuring proper connections. However, using an adjustable wrench requires a bit of care to avoid stripping the fittings, so proper technique is important.
Screwdriver
Screwdrivers are indispensable when it comes to faucet repairs. They come in various sizes and types, with flathead and Phillips being the most common. Their primary role is to remove screws that hold the faucet components together. The adaptability of screwdrivers makes them a valued tool in any household repair kit. A unique feature is the option to change the tip, allowing the same handle to serve various screws. It is worth mentioning that using the wrong type of screwdriver can damage the screw, leading to more complications.
Pliers
Pliers are crucial for gripping and manipulating objects. In faucet repairs, they are especially helpful for holding parts in place or twisting plumbing fittings that may be too difficult for fingers alone. A key feature of pliers is their ability to apply considerable force without slipping, making them ideal for gripping round objects. Pliers, however, should be used with caution. Excessive force can dent or damage components. The best practice is to use them only as needed, to avoid unnecessary strain on the materials.
Plumber's Tape
Plumber's tape, also known as Teflon tape, is essential for ensuring tight, leak-free plumbing connections. This thin tape is wrapped around pipe threads to create a seal, preventing leaks. Its key characteristic is flexibility, allowing it to conform to various fitting shapes and sizes. Plumber's tape is an inexpensive precautionary measure and is highly effective. One consideration, however, is that too much tape can prevent fittings from tightening properly, so it's essential to apply it sparingly.
Replacement Parts
Washers
Washers play a crucial role in maintaining a faucet's integrity by sealing connections and preventing leaks. They are typically made from rubber or silicone and are integral in maintaining water flow without dripping. The key characteristic of washers is their compression ability, which creates a tight seal under pressure. This makes them an economical choice for faucet repairs, as they often resolve leaks without the need for more extensive part replacements. However, wear and tear over time can lead to a need for frequent replacement.
Cartridges
Cartridges are commonly found in modern faucets. They control water flow and temperature, making them an integral part of the faucet's mechanism. The key feature of cartridges is their ease of replacement compared to other faucet mechanisms, which often require complex disassembly. This feature makes cartridges a preferred choice for many homeowners facing faucet issues. However, proper identification of the cartridge type is vital for a correct replacement, as different faucets use different cartridges.
O-Rings
O-rings are critical to the operation of many faucet designs. These circular seals prevent water from leaking around various moving parts. Their key characteristic is their ability to withstand heat and pressure, providing long-term performance. O-rings are beneficial because they can be easily replaced at low cost. However, due to the diverse range of faucet designs, identifying the correct size and type of O-ring can sometimes be challenging, leading to trial and error in fixing leaks.

Turning Off the Water Supply
Identifying Shutoff Valves
Identifying shutoff valves is the first step before attempting any repairs on a sink faucet. These valves control the water flow to your faucet and must be shut off to prevent flooding. Usually located under the sink, knowing their position can save you from potential disasters. Traditional shutoff valves are simple, allowing for easy clockwise rotation to close.
The key characteristic of shutoff valves is their accessibility. It is a beneficial choice in DIY plumbing because it empowers homeowners to act quickly in emergencies. The unique feature of these valves is that they allow isolated repairs without affecting other plumbing fixtures in the house. However, some older homes might have valves that are harder to operate or may not close properly, leading to challenges during repairs.
Draining the Faucet
Draining the faucet is another fundamental step in the repair process. Once the valves are off, it is necessary to release remaining water in the faucet lines. This helps to minimize spills and mess during repairs. Simply turning on the faucet after shutoff allows any residual water to flow out.
The key advantage of draining the faucet is the assurance that no water will escape during disassembly. This is a popular step in the guide as it significantly enhances safety. The unique aspect of draining is that it effectively prevents backflow, which could lead to contacting dirty water. However, it may require additional time if the plumbing system is extensive, so patience is important.
Disassembling the Faucet
Removing the Handle
Removing the handle is a critical step in disassembling the faucet. It typically involves loosening screws or using a screwdriver depending on the model. Understanding the construction of your specific faucet is important here.
One key characteristic of this step is that it often provides immediate access to internal components such as cartridges or valves. This is a necessary process for any repair task on a faucet. A unique feature is the variation in handle designs, which may require different tools or techniques. Not recognizing this can result in unnecessary damage to the faucet.
Taking Out the Cartridge
Taking out the cartridge is essential when repairing modern faucets. The cartridge controls water flow and temperature, and it can wear out over time. To remove it, you will typically pull it out with gentle force after unscrewing any retaining parts.
This step is critical as a dysfunctional cartridge is a common cause of faucet problems. Its key characteristic is that replacement can instantly resolve issues such as dripping. The unique aspect of this process is that many cartridges are standardized, making replacements easier. However, caution is vital, as improper removal can also lead to breaking other components.
Replacing Broken Parts
Identifying Damaged Components
Identifying damaged components is a pivotal part of the repair process. After disassembly, examine all internal parts. This includes the cartridge, washers, and O-rings. Recognizing specific issues will guide appropriate replacements.
A key characteristic of this procedure is that it ensures a thorough assessment before purchasing new parts. This is beneficial for cost efficiency as it avoids unnecessary expenses. However, a disadvantage is that unfamiliarity with parts can lead to mistakes in diagnosis.
Installing New Parts
Installing new parts is a direct continuation of identifying damaged components. This process involves placing any new washers, cartridges, or O-rings back into the faucet assembly. Following manufacturer instructions during installation is essential to ensure correct fit and function.
The important aspect of this task is that proper installation directly affects the faucet's performance. An effective installation can prevent recurring issues. The uniqueness lies in the variety of parts that must be compatible with your existing faucet model. A mismatch can lead to further complications.
Reassembling the Faucet
Reattaching the Handle
Reattaching the handle is the final step of reassembling the faucet. Ensure that all internal components are correctly in place before securing the handle. Following the reverse order of disassembly helps maintain accuracy in the assembly process.
A key aspect of this final step is securing the handle properly. A loose handle can easily lead to future problems. This is an important action to finalize repairs effectively. However, improper alignment can frustrate subsequent use of the faucet, so attention must be paid.
Sealing Connections
Sealing connections is essential to avoid any leaks after reassembling the faucet. Utilizing plumber's tape on threaded areas provides added security against groundwater escape and creates a better seal.
The significance of this is found in its simplicity and effectiveness. Proper sealing protects your home from water damage and enhances the longevity of your faucet. The unique feature here is that it’s a preventive measure that can save time and money in the long run. Poorly sealed connections could result in having to repeat the entire repair process.
Testing the Faucet
Checking for Leaks
Checking for leaks should always be the final precaution. Turn on the water supply and monitor all connections. A vigilant approach ensures any issues are caught early and fixed without delay.
The key reason for this is to confirm that no leaks are present following repairs. It verifies the effectiveness of the whole procedure. Being meticulous here can greatly reduce future issues that might arise from unnoticed leaks. However, initial checks can be misleading if the faucet is not used for some time following repairs.
Verifying Water Flow
Verifying water flow completes the testing phase. Turn on the faucet and observe the water stream. A consistent and steady flow indicates successful repairs and functionality.
This verification is essential to ensure that other components have been reinstated correctly. A key aspect is that it shows the overall health of the faucet system. However, intermittent flow or sputtering could indicate remaining problems, necessitating further investigation.

Cleaning the Faucet
Keeping your faucet clean is another crucial aspect of preventive maintenance. It not only improves the appearance of your sink but also ensures optimal performance. Regular cleaning helps to eliminate dirt and debris that can cause blockages or reduce water flow.
Removing Mineral Buildup
Mineral buildup is a common problem for many faucets, especially in areas with hard water. This buildup can hinder water flow and reduce the efficiency of your faucet. The process of removing mineral buildup is straightforward and contributes significantly to maintaining water pressure and clarity.
The key characteristic of this method includes using vinegar or a specialized cleaner to dissolve deposits. It is a popular choice within the realm of faucet care due to its effectiveness and minimal cost. The unique feature of this technique is that it can often be performed with household items, making it accessible for most homeowners. However, it is essential to be cautious not to use abrasive materials that can scratch the faucet’s finish.
